Philosophy & Religious Studies is the 28th most popular major in the country with 19,993 degrees awarded in 2020-2021. In 2019-2020, philosophy and religious studies gra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$31,946 and had an average of $22,275 in loans still to pay off.
Across New Jersey, there were 1,679 philosophy and religious studies graduates with average earnings and debt of $25,760 and $24,010 respectively. At the associate degree level specifically, there were 195 philosophy and religious studies graduates with average earnings and debt of $37,217 and $15,066 respectively.
This ranking identifies schools that graduate the most students in philosophy and religious studies.
